[PATCH] incfs: fix use-after-eviction in incfs_kill_sb()

incfs_kill_sb() called kill_anon_super() before vfs_rmdir() on the
special .index and .incomplete backing directories. kill_anon_super()
calls generic_shutdown_super(), which evicts all inodes. When
vfs_rmdir() is subsequently called on the already-evicted directory
inodes, drop_nlink() is invoked on an inode with i_nlink already 0,
triggering a WARNING in shmem_rmdir() and a null-ptr-deref in ihold().

Fix this by moving the vfs_rmdir() cleanup calls to before
kill_anon_super(), so the directory inodes are still valid when
removed. The existing constraint — that kill_anon_super() must precede
incfs_free_mount_info() — is preserved.
